What is AI-Novel?

AI Novelist is the largest public Japanese storywriting AI, trained from scratch by more than 2TB corpus. It allows users to write stories using AI, starting from example prompts or their own text. It is also known as AIใฎในใ‚Šใ™ใจ.

How to Use

  1. 1
    Start by using one of the example prompts or entering your own text.
  2. 2
    Enter at least 5-6 lines of seed text to ensure context and genre clarity.
  3. 3
    Use the AI to generate continuation of your story based on the seed text.
